The financial institutions, which are a core element of the economic system, underpin financial and real transactions and contribute to national economic development. Seeking to deepen understanding of the Korean financial institutions, the Bank of Korea published an English edition of “Financial System in Korea” in 2002. The Korean financial institutions have undergone significant change since that time. Above all, the basis for development of financial investment services has expanded, enabling the Korean financial industry to evolve into a high value-added growth industry creating quality jobs amid the trend of Korean financial institutions internationalizing and pursuing economies of scope and scale. Impacted by the global financial crisis that broke out in 2008, however, it now also finds itself in a phase of transition as it seeks to chart a desirable future course. There is now an awareness in major countries of the side effects of financial deregulation, and so they are reconsidering their long-held stance of financial regulatory easing and discussing ways to avoid systemic risk. In Korea, the Bank of Korea Act has been revised with a view to strengthening the central bank’s financial stability function. In order to reflect these changes and recent discussions and make up for the shortcomings of the previous version of this book, the Bank of Korea has arranged publication of this English edition along with the Korean version this year. To enhance its role in providing an outline of Korean financial institutions, this revised edition, “Financial Institutions in Korea”, places a particular focus on their historical background, functions and business operations. It is hoped that this publication will be of use in furthering understanding of the Korean financial institutions. Overview of the Korean Financial System Ⅰ. Changes to the Korean Financial System Ⅱ.
